    Nice, ive fancied one of those for a long time. Can you tell me what dvd and divx playback is like?

    Dvd playback is perfect as it has a built in mpeg-2 decoder , the M10000 can play all but the highest of high bit-rate movies fine, and with the new 5.1 divx codec it should be able to play those fine now aswell
